Vadrahalli Population - Bellary, Karnataka

Vadrahalli is a medium size village located in Hospet Taluka of Bellary district, Karnataka with total 264 families residing. The Vadrahalli village has population of 1367 of which 718 are males while 649 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Vadrahalli village population of children with age 0-6 is 220 which makes up 16.09 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Vadrahalli village is 904 which is lower than Karnataka state average of 973. Child Sex Ratio for the Vadrahalli as per census is 897, lower than Karnataka average of 948.

Vadrahalli village has lower literacy rate compared to Karnataka. In 2011, literacy rate of Vadrahalli village was 61.55 % compared to 75.36 % of Karnataka. In Vadrahalli Male literacy stands at 71.93 % while female literacy rate was 50.09 %.

Caste Factor

In Vadrahalli village, most of the villagers are from Schedule Caste (SC).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 51.79 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 5.41 % of total population in Vadrahalli village.

Work Profile

In Vadrahalli village out of total population, 675 were engaged in work activities. 99.11 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 0.89 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 675 workers engaged in Main Work, 104 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 369 were Agricultural labourer.
